Business Analyst
BCEHS Corporate

Saanichton, BC

In accordance with the Mission, Vision and Values, and strategic directions of BC Emergency Health Services, patient safety is a priority and a responsibility shared by everyone at BC Emergency Health Services, and as such, the requirement to continuously improve quality and safety is inherent in all patient and employee safety aspects of this position


The Business Analyst, reporting to is responsible to provide technology support,, systems design knowledge and client support systems services within the BC Emergency Health Services that are provincial in nature.

The Business Analyst support system services projects and ensures that quality operational development and technical support is provided to the clients in a timely manner.


What you'll do

  • Supports systems services to clients by assisting the provision of services to clients by Information Management and/or external organizations to ensure that they meet the Service Level Agreements. Act as advocate for the clients in resolving problems or with regard to Information Management directions to meet client business requirements. Provides coordination and liaises with a variety of external users including health sector agencies. Provides formal user training.
  • Assists with the preparation of feasibility studies, requirements analysis and business design documents including the evaluating of requirements to meet client short and long term business objectives.
  • Participates in and contributes to strategic business and technical infrastructure projects by supporting projects including: scope definition, resource acquisition, feasibility studies, and business case development. Reviews priorities and deliverables to ensure they meet design requirements and technical specifications.
  • Performs business analysis, technical design, software configuration, testing and implementing into the production environment.
  • Provides technical support to corporate management on alternatives and solutions, product evaluation, risk assessment and cost benefit analysis of existing and future information management and technical infrastructure. Acts as Internal Information Systems consultant to ensure that the client is using Information Management/Information Technology [IM/IT] in the most effective way by identifying innovative and cost effective uses of IM/IT and assisting with client and change management strategies.
  • Provides project support for information and technology initiatives, ensuring activities are identified and managed through all phases of the systems development life cycle including quality control, verification and validation, testing, performance and post implementation reviews.
  • Performs business process reengineering and analysis, tasks and prepares recommendations/changes to workflow and structures to ensure efficient and costeffective business practices are in place throughout the BCEHS.
  • Applies Information Engineering principles and data, function and process models to conduct business area analyses, business system design, technical system design and construction of IM/IT solutions
  • Analyses operation problems by review of database design and analysis of data using SQL queries and various reporting/analytical tools. Develops recommendations for the transition of knowledge from the vendor/developer project teams to the IM/IT and client staff.
  • Performs other duties as assigned.

What you bring

Qualifications:


  • Graduation from a recognized degree or diploma program in Computer Science, three years' recent related experience or an equivalent combination of education, training and experience.
Skills & Knowledge

  • Commitment to upholding the shared responsibility of creating lasting and meaningful reconciliation in Canada as per TRC and BC's Declaration on the Rights of Indigenous Peoples Act
  • Ability to communicate effectively both verbally and in writing.
  • Ability to deal with others effectively.
  • Physical ability to carry out the duties of the position.
  • Ability to write programs in a variety of programming languages.
  • Ability to organize work.
  • Ability to operate related equipment.
